发明名称 METHOD FOR SURGICAL CORRECTION OF PRESBYOPY COMBINED WITH SIMPLE HYPERMETROPIC ASTIGMATISM
摘要 FIELD: medicine.SUBSTANCE: eye cornea is exposed to an eximer laser light at wave length 193-222 nm, pulse energy 0.8-2.1 mJ, laser spot diameter 0.5-1.5 mm, pulse length 5-8 nm, pulse repetition frequency 30 to 500 Hz. This expose aiming at a sequential corneal abrasion is combined with forming optical surfaces and transition surfaces. A first cylindrical convex optical surface is formed within the entire optical cornea (OC). That involves forming a zone in the form of a non-ablated inner central segment (ICS). The ICS is formed by two parallel chords and a circle of an exposure diameter. A centre of ICS symmetry matches with an optical cornea centre. An axis of ICS symmetry lying in parallel with the chords matches with a strong axis of astigmatism. A second optical surface is formed as a convex ellipsoid of rotation with a positive conic constant within +0.75 to +1.5. An optical axis of the second optical surface matches with the OC centre. A diameter of the second optical surface is related to an OC diameter as a value within the range of 0.85 to 0.95 OC diameters. Then, the transitions surfaces (TS) are formed. The first TS is formed as a portion of a convex outer surface of a first O-toroid. A first TS width makes 0.04 to 0.2 diameters of the exposure. The first TS is formed so that its outer border is coupled with the intact cornea. The second TS is formed as a portion of a concave inner surface of a second O-toroid having a width of 0.04 to 0.2 diameters of the exposure. The inner border of the second TS shall be coupled with the outer border of the first optical surface, and its outer border - with the inner border of the first TS.EFFECT: method enables minimising the amount of the resected eye tissue, provides the high far and near visual functions with no additional spectacle correction with decreased light cap.22 dwg, 3 ex
